Hall Green Train Station offers a variety of amenities to make your journey comfortable and stress-free. Tickets for your journey can be purchased either in person at the station's ticket office or through conveniently located ticket machines. Unfortunately, if you're looking for staff assistance, be sure to plan your travel during staffed hours, as these are limited to Monday, Friday, and Saturday. The station provides partial step-free access classified under category B1, ensuring convenience for travelers with mobility challenges. However, it's worth noting that there are no accessible toilets or a waiting room at Hall Green.
Security is well addressed with the presence of CCTV, though there's no luggage storage facility. Despite its small size, Hall Green prides itself on being a Secure Station, offering peace of mind to wary travelers. It’s essential to note that while you're waiting, there aren’t facilities for refreshments or shopping, so it might be worth picking up a coffee or snack before you arrive.
Navigating your journey beyond Hall Green is made easy with its variety of transport links. For those needing rail replacement services, these are conveniently operated from public bus stops on Stratford Road, a short walk from the station. If your travels require a taxi, services such as Tyseley and Bee Line provide reliable options. For bus services, detailed information is available through printable formats to assist in planning your onward journey.

Marks Tey is equipped with a variety of facilities to enhance your travel experience. The ticket office operates with extensive hours, open from 5:35 AM to 10:10 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, and from 8:20 AM to 7:30 PM on Sundays. Ticket machines are readily accessible, enabling you to collect pre-purchased tickets with ease.
For those requiring assistance, staff are available daily, ready to help you with any queries or requirements. While luggage storage isn’t available, you will find accessibility measures such as step-free access to all platforms albeit with a longer transfer time between them due to the station layout. Marks Tey also caters to cyclists, offering 260 bike parking spaces and secured compounds to ensure your bikes are safe while you travel.
The station is accommodating to travelers with accessibility needs, providing wheelchair availability, an induction loop, and accessible toilets. Whether you're grabbing a quick refreshment from Coffeelink or utilizing the free Wi-Fi provided, Marks Tey ensures that your needs are met while waiting for your train.
Marks Tey station is well-linked to other modes of transport, streamlining your travel experience. Although there are no standalone taxi ranks or bicycle hire facilities, the rail replacement bus service offers convenient transfers, picking up and dropping off right in front of the station. This makes your onward journey straightforward, whether you're hopping onto another train or heading further afield.
